No keyboard shortcut to switch between windows
Last modified: 2009-07-14 08:27:38 UTC
The Apple keyboard shortcut to switch between the various windows of the same application is cmd+~ (tilde). This doesn't work in Open Office 3 beta 2 and it forces you to use the Window menu instead.
I don't know, where you got this information. IMO it is wrong. To "move focus to the next window of the active application" in MacOS X standard is cmd+<. This you can find in System Preference - Keyboard Shortcuts. This shortcut is user editable, not hard coded. So an application has to do what the user selects in Keyboard Shortcuts. In OOo 3.0.0 RC2 de Intel it works if user don't change the standard of cmd+<, but does not work if the user choose some other combination in Keybord Shortcuts.
